When Should You See a Gynaecologist?
Many women wait until something feels wrong to schedule an appointment. But regular visits are important for preventive care and early diagnosis of conditions like PCOS, fibroids, infections, or reproductive health concerns.
You should consider visiting a top gynaecologist in Chennai if you’re experiencing:
- Irregular periods or heavy bleeding
- Unexplained pelvic pain
- Fertility issues
- Menopausal symptoms
- Concerns about sexual or reproductive health
Timely care can improve outcomes and offer peace of mind.
